Transaction ba38da1dbbff9a8eeda33d65cfac42f37543fdd5ba4a3e6657380db68a6c98b3
1 Input
1 Output
-
ba38da1dbbff9a8eeda33d65cfac42f37543fdd5ba4a3e6657380db68a6c98b3:0
- value
- 1999606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 40cbf91eeb4744f06371fc5544af7cb8312995b8 OP_EQUAL
- address
- 37bdX83eencVhRr9zv24RnP3em5Zdy87Tz